Gota and Gammanpila outrageously violate election laws : opposition , Maithri , monitors , media coolies asleep

(Lanka-e-News-14.Feb.2014, 9.00PM) The Sri Lanka criminal defense secretary Gotabaya Rajapakse had arrogantly proved that he is a law unto himself and that he does not care two hoots for the country , by attending the UPFA Colombo district group leader Udaya Gammanpila’s inaugural election campaign meeting as the chief guest thereby brazenly and blatantly violating the country’s election laws . On top of this unlawful participation , he had also addressed the rally and begged the people to ensure that Gammanpila gets votes three fold more than what he polled last time.
It cannot be forgotten that Gotabaya (though he has) is only a government servant although he is the President’s brother . He is holding a most responsible and high position in the government service as a defense secretary. Therefore he should know better than all about the election laws . While nominations have been called for elections, he ought to know he cannot even breathe a word about politics openly as a government servant.
Therefore Gota by addressing the rally had not only abused his official position, but had also wantonly demonstrated that laws are of no meaning and value to him.
This is not the first time this criminal defense secretary had shamelessly trod on the sacrosanct laws of the country most offensively. When speaking at this rally unlawfully he went further and said , he had even addressed the rally when Gammanpila first contested the elections. From these it is very evident, Gammanpila , despite being a lawyer had most unlawfully indulged in election malpractice.
In the circumstances , Gammanpila stands guilty and has laid himself bare to election petitions against him if he wins on grounds of election campaign malpractices.
